Summary: In this role you will be a key member of the FP&A team responsible for providing insight into operational and financial business performance for company leadership through analysis of results versus budget, forecast and historical performance. This individual will be a thought leader to continuously improve the finance function and its value to the organization.
What You’ll Be Doing- Develop and drive the planning and forecasting process including coordination between the business and finance, and presentation and analysis of product and company profit and loss statements.
- Proactively work to improve/translate data from accounting, actuarial, and investment functions into financial forecasts and planning applications.
- Prepares, analyzes, and presents operational budgets relative to actual performance, historical results, and forecasted revenues, losses, expense estimates and other factors. Works with senior management to assist in implementing chosen recommendation(s).
- Lead initiatives to design and continuously improve our forecast models and Finance’s ability to answer questions to improve business decision-making.
- Provide analysis to support the development of the company’s strategic plan (annual and long-term).
- Assist testing, validation and project planning during implementation of Oracle EPM modules
- Participate in requirements gathering sessions with business stakeholders for EPM enhancements
- Drive system testing and user acceptance testing (UAT)
- Collaborate with functional and technical team members on implementation projects

Grange Insurance Company, with $3.2 billion in assets and more than $1.6 billion in annual revenue, is an insurance provider founded in 1935 and based in Columbus, Ohio. Through its network of independent agents, Grange offers auto, home and business insurance protection. Grange Insurance Company and its affiliates serve policyholders in Georgia, Illinois, Indiana, Iowa, Kentucky, Michigan, Minnesota, Ohio, Pennsylvania, South Carolina, Tennessee, Virginia, and Wisconsin and holds an A.M. Best rating of "A" (Excellent).
